gRPC: generate error when response size is wrong.
As long as the "Content-Length" header is given, we now make sure
it exactly matches the size of the response. If it doesn't,
the response is considered malformed and must not be forwarded
(https://tools.ietf.org/html/rfc7540#section-8.1.2.6). While it
is not really possible to "not forward" the response which is already
being forwarded, we generate an error instead, which is the closest
equivalent.
Previous behaviour was to pass everything to the client, but this
seems to be suboptimal and causes issues (ticket #1695). Also this
directly contradicts HTTP/2 specification requirements.
Note that the new behaviour for the gRPC proxy is more strict than that
applied in other variants of proxying. This is intentional, as HTTP/2
specification requires us to do so, while in other types of proxying
malformed responses from backends are well known and historically
tolerated.

/* * Copyright (C) Igor Sysoev * Copyright (C) Nginx, Inc. */ #ifndef _NGX_TIME_H_INCLUDED_ #define _NGX_TIME_H_INCLUDED_ #include <ngx_config.h> #include <ngx_core.h> typedef ngx_rbtree_key_t ngx_msec_t; typedef ngx_rbtree_key_int_t ngx_msec_int_t; typedef struct tm ngx_tm_t; #define ngx_tm_sec tm_sec #define ngx_tm_min tm_min #define ngx_tm_hour tm_hour #define ngx_tm_mday tm_mday #define ngx_tm_mon tm_mon #define ngx_tm_year tm_year #define ngx_tm_wday tm_wday #define ngx_tm_isdst tm_isdst #define ngx_tm_sec_t int #define ngx_tm_min_t int #define ngx_tm_hour_t int #define ngx_tm_mday_t int #define ngx_tm_mon_t int #define ngx_tm_year_t int #define ngx_tm_wday_t int #if (NGX_HAVE_GMTOFF) #define ngx_tm_gmtoff tm_gmtoff #define ngx_tm_zone tm_zone #endif #if (NGX_SOLARIS) #define ngx_timezone(isdst) (- (isdst ? altzone : timezone) / 60) #else #define ngx_timezone(isdst) (- (isdst ? timezone + 3600 : timezone) / 60) #endif void ngx_timezone_update(void); void ngx_localtime(time_t s, ngx_tm_t *tm); void ngx_libc_localtime(time_t s, struct tm *tm); void ngx_libc_gmtime(time_t s, struct tm *tm); #define ngx_gettimeofday(tp) (void) gettimeofday(tp, NULL); #define ngx_msleep(ms) (void) usleep(ms * 1000) #define ngx_sleep(s) (void) sleep(s) #endif /* _NGX_TIME_H_INCLUDED_ */
